72 degrees, 19% (which almost never happens here alongside the Mississippi) and a barometer of
30.10. The track temperature is 109 degrees.This is Kurt's 69th final round appearance, his first here since 2005. He and Dave are even in their final round matchups, with each having won twice. Counting all rounds, Connolly holds the advantage at 11-9. I'm sure the rest of the class realizes how long it took Connolly to come back up to speed and go to a final - one whole race. It's a fitting end to Strangeville in Pro Stock. The quickest draw in the west took a very long time to react; so badly I'd bet on a mechanical problem. Kurt takes the easy win by over 30 feet. Like I said, amazing. We're hearing from the top end that the Charter team had installed a new clutch for the finals, and that it was dragging as Dave was bumping in. Connolly had to take exceptional measures to keep the car from rolling through the beams and thus the reaction time was shot.
